I had my yearling out to learn about hotwire fences and she was hanging out with my appy mare.
All was ok, until I tried to halter the appy, who jumped. The yearling has not been with any other horses and she thought Koot, the app, was coming to kill her.
She hopped sideways and landed on a chainlink fence. As she wiped that out, she took the t-post down that it was attached to. She hopped again and landed with the T-post right in her belly. In a split second I was calculating how best to hold her down until the vet could get there to put her down. I thought for sure she was going to sink that post all the way into her belly.
Somehow, her hind feet landed on the top of the chain-link again which folded and she was able to jump up and off the post before she came all way down on it.
She opened herself a bit right in her belly button in that super soft skin. Its about an inch wide and an inch or so long, although not deep at all. Thankfully it seems as though she just cut the skin. The muscle does not feel torn and as of today it is not hot or swollen. It was immediately flushed, and sprayed with schreiners (the only thing I had on hand).
I went and got some penn. and a tetanus shot. This happened on Friday, and today she is still good. it didnt bleed but a few drops to begin with and it looks as if its mostly covered at this point. Unfortunately, the spray does sting, so any time I even try to look at it now she gets to kicking, thinking im going to spray her again. She took her shots like a champ tho.
